Q. The open die forging process is also known as upsetting or upset forging process.

  • (A) true
  • (B) false
  • (C) ---
  • (D) ---
πŸ’¬ Discuss
βœ… Correct Answer: (A) true
Explanation: in an open die forging process, the metal billet is heated up to a very high temperature and then compressed between two flat die halves. this method is like a compression test, which is also known as upsetting or upset forging. in the process, billet is basically deformed by a decrease in its height and increase in its diameter.
